Job description

As an IT Technician within our Multi-Academy Trust, you will play a key role in supporting the day-to-day operation of IT systems across a cluster of schools. Working closely with staff, students, and senior leaders, you will provide first and second-line technical support, maintain hardware and software, and help ensure a secure, reliable, and effective IT environment., * Operational management of IT Services to support teaching and learning, business and administrative functions across the five primary schools.

  • Provide technical support, responding to users’ helpdesk requests in a timely and effective manner to minimise any disruption to teaching, learning or administration.
  • Monitor the performance and fitness for purpose of end-user devices and peripherals, resolving hardware and software faults, finding temporary workarounds where necessary and escalating to the United Learning Technology Specialist team when required
  • With the support of the Business Managers and school Principals, help to develop a sustainable strategy for refresh, taking into account educational requirements, emerging technologies and affordability.
  • Monitor and manage network stability and performance in each of the schools.
  • Implement change requests in each of the schools as necessary.
  • Ensure compliance with backup, anti-virus and other security provisions in each of the schools following United Learning’s Digital Standards.

Requirements

We are seeking to appoint an experienced and motivated Senior IT Technician, who is proactive and has excellent customer service skills. This role requires an IT professional, who has substantial experience in technical support., This is a varied and hands-on role that requires excellent problem-solving skills, a customer-focused approach, and the ability to manage priorities across multiple sites. You will support classroom technology, network infrastructure, devices, and digital learning platforms, helping to enhance teaching, learning, and operational efficiency across the Trust, and other IT support.

The successful candidate will be a proactive team player with strong technical knowledge, excellent communication skills, and a commitment to delivering high-quality support in a busy educational environment., This post may involve both evening and weekend work and the post holder will need to demonstrate a large degree of flexibility and willingness to work unsocial hours. The need to adapt working hours around the business need of the schools is an expectancy of the job role.
